The Common Causes of Bathtub Drain Clogs

When it comes to bathtub clogs, a few common culprits consistently appear. Knowing these causes can help you avoid them in the future. Here are some of the most frequent reasons drains get clogged:

  • Hair buildup
  • Soap scum and residue
  • Mineral deposits from hard water
  • Foreign objects like toys or cotton swabs

Hair Buildup: How It Impacts Drain Flow

Hair is one of the leading causes of clogged bathtub drains. As you wash or rinse, strands of hair can easily slip down the drain. Soap Scum and Residue: Understanding Its Role in Clogs

Soap scum is another major player in bathtub clogs. When soap mixes with water, it can leave behind a sticky residue that clings to the insides of your pipes. Signs of a Clogged Bathtub Drain

It’s important to be aware of the signs that indicate you may be dealing with a clogged bathtub drain. Recognizing these early can save you from bigger issues down the line. Here are some common signs to watch out for:

  • Slow draining water
  • Unpleasant odors
  • Gurgling noises from the drain
  • Water pooling around the drain

Slow Draining Water: What It Indicates

If you notice that water is taking longer to drain, it’s often the first sign of a clog. This slowdown can happen gradually or suddenly, but it’s a clear indicator that something is blocking the passage. The sooner you address this issue, the easier it will be to fix! Unpleasant Odors: A Warning Sign of Blockages

Another telltale sign of a clogged bathtub drain is an unpleasant smell. Bad odors can arise from stagnant water or decomposing debris trapped in the pipes. This is not just an annoyance; it’s a clear indication that something is amiss!

Recap of Key Methods Without Chemicals

In our discussions, we've uncovered several natural solutions that can clear clogs effectively. These methods not only save you money but also help protect the environment. Here’s a quick list of the top techniques to consider:

  • Using a plunger correctly to dislodge blockages.
  • Employing a drain snake to reach deeper clogs.
  • Creating a mixture of vinegar and baking soda for a fizzy reaction that breaks down debris.
  • Pouring boiling water down the drain to dissolve soap scum and other residues.

Each of these methods has its unique benefits, and they can often be used in combination for even better results!
